On Saturday morning, August 5th I will be starting a 2 day 192 mile bicycle ride from Sturbridge to Bourne known as the Pan Mass Challenge. This purpose of this ride is to raise not just money but awareness for the need of continuing cancer research. The financial beneficiaries of the ride are the Jimmy Fund and the Dana Farber Cancer Institute, both of which make a tremendous difference in the lives of cancer patients not only here in New England but throughout the world. The Jimmy Fund is the primary fundraising arm of the Dana Farber Cancer Institute and The Pan Mass Challenge has raised over $598 million dollars over the past 38 years. Last year we presented a check for $51 million dollars to the Jimmy Fund and our goal this year is to exceed that figure. You should also know that 100% of your donation goes directly to cancer research.
